Understanding the Complaint for Divorce
The complaint for divorce is a legal document filed in a court to initiate divorce proceedings. It outlines the reasons for the divorce and the relief sought by the filing party. In the context of the Tennessee Bar Association (TBA), this document must adhere to specific legal standards and requirements set forth by the state. Understanding its structure and purpose is crucial for anyone considering divorce, as it serves as the foundation for the legal process that follows.

Key Elements of the Complaint for Divorce
When preparing the complaint for divorce, certain key elements must be included to meet legal requirements. These elements typically consist of:
- Identification of the parties: Include full names and addresses of both spouses.
- Grounds for divorce: Specify the legal reasons for seeking a divorce, such as irreconcilable differences or other acceptable grounds under Tennessee law.
- Relief sought: Clearly state what you are requesting from the court, such as division of property, custody arrangements, or spousal support.
- Verification: The document must be signed under penalty of perjury, affirming that the information provided is true and correct.
Legal Use of the Complaint for Divorce
The complaint for divorce is a legally binding document that initiates the divorce process in Tennessee. It must be filed with the appropriate court to formally begin the proceedings. The legal use of this document includes notifying the other spouse of the divorce action and providing the court with the necessary information to make informed decisions regarding the case. Failure to comply with legal standards in the complaint can result in delays or dismissal of the case.

I’m being sued and I’m representing myself in court. How do I fill out the form called “answer to complaint”?
You can represent yourself. Each form is different per state or county but generally an answer is simply a written document which presents a synopsis of your story to the court. The answer is not your defense, just written notice to the court that you intend to contest the suit. The blank forms are available at the court clerk’s office and are pretty much self explanatoryThere will be a space calling for the signature of an attorney. You should sign your name on the space and write the words “Pro se” after your signature. This lets the court know you are acting as your own attorney.
How likely is a lawyer to sue a person for filing a complaint with the Bar Association?
It depends on how smart the lawyer is and also if the state has an anti-SLAPP law.No reasonably competent intelligent lawyer would sue a person who made a complaint to the State Bar. Those complaints are not libelous. The State Bar is perfectly capable of determining which complaints are vindictive or meritless simply because a very large percentage of complaints made to the State Bar are a result of bad blood or otherwise meritless. Complaints to regulatory agencies are privileged in most states. That means they cannot be the basis for a defamation action.If a lawyer is so unwise to sue someone for filing a civil complaint for defamation, the individual would file a SLAPP motion and would be awarded attorneys fees and costs as the Court dismissed the lawyer’s complaint. Now the lawyer actually does have a problem, because some states require lawyers to report when the lawyer personally has had a civil judgment against him/her.So, for the above practical reasons, it is extremely unlikely that a lawyer would sue and the outcome if the lawyer did sue would be very bad for the lawyer.This situation is why lawyers do not represent themselves as clients. I have advised lawyers in this exact situation, only the person was also hosting a webpage denigrating the lawyers and the law firm. Hint: we did not sue the complaining individual.

How do I fill out the SS-4 form for a new Delaware C-Corp to get an EIN?
You indicate this is a Delaware C Corp so check corporation and you will file Form 1120.Check that you are starting a new corporation.Date business started is the date you actually started the business. Typically you would look on the paperwork from Delaware and put the date of incorporation.December is the standard closing month for most corporations. Unless you have a signNow business reason to pick a different month use Dec.If you plan to pay yourself wages put one. If you don't know put zero.Unless you are fairly sure you will owe payroll taxes the first year check that you will not have payroll or check that your liability will be less than $1,000. Anything else and the IRS will expect you to file quarterly payroll tax returns.Indicate the type of SaaS services you will offer.
How do I respond to a request for a restraining order? Do I need to fill out a form?
As asked of me specifically;The others are right, you will likely need a lawyer. But to answer your question, there is a response form to respond to a restraining order or order of protection. Worst case the form is available at the courthouse where your hearing is set to be heard in, typically at the appropriate clerk's window, which may vary, so ask any of the clerk's when you get there.You only have so many days to respond, and it will specify in the paperwork.You will also have to appear in court on the date your hearing is scheduled.Most courts have a department that will help you respond to forms at no cost. I figure you are asking because you can't afford an attorney which is completely understandable.The problem is that if you aren't represented and the other person is successful in getting a temporary restraining order made permanent in the hearing you will not be allowed at any of the places the petitioner goes, without risking arrest.I hope this helps.Not given as legal advice-
